`
blue_flame
  • 浏览: 10264 次
社区版块
存档分类
最新评论
文章列表
上午研究了下lucene,使用场景,以及分词的概念等等,之前没有做过这样的搜索, 之前的搜索主要还是依赖sql,而且貌似没这么大的数据量,使用lucene最主要的原因,是提高查询速度,以及他对分词器的集成,lucene中默认使用standardAnayzer. 下午看到hibernate search,集成了lucene,那么我们就可以统一的使用hibernate做数据访问. 大概的看了一下hibernate search,明天写个demo测试下. 需要做的事情: 1.测试hibernate demo ,检索结果以及速度 2.能否集成到spring中
上午把工程整理了下传到svn,下午大部分时间帮同事整理环境,以及调试工程, 在实际开发中有一些包在maven仓库中并不存在,这需要自己打包到相应目录, 相对有些麻烦,可以搭建私服并把jar包放在私服上,可以使用Nexus创建私服.
白天研究quickstart的demo, 晚上了解了lucene. quickstart主要是基于spring的框架,前端使用springmvc的框架,加上jquery的客户端校验,bootstrap的css样式,以及sitemesh的模板框架. 数据访问层使用hibernate,spring-jap-data 持久层数据连接池使用tomcat-jdbc 使用junit做单元测试 使用shiro做安全框架 使用maven构建工程 使用jetty或tomcat做web服务器
上午看quickstart的demo, 下午去长沙的公司了解对接业务。
研究springside4的quickstart. 包含shiro,spring,springmvc.
上午准备演示数据 下午讨论数据库 听他们说需求一会就变掉了,上午这样说,到了下午就变成那样了
今天在eclipse中创建web工程,使用maven,然后添加进spring,本想搭建好一个mvc的框架,结果弄到下午都没弄好,工具的不熟悉问题好多。 另外发现了以前使用maven时经常下载不了的原因是因为依赖包没有下载完整,需要删除掉之后重新下载。 对于spring的 Ioc 和 DI,以前觉得挺深奥的,现在理解起来已经很容易了,还是经历过一些时间才能有领悟,近期的目标就是能够快速搭建一个web开发平台,为以后做web项目的开发准备基础。
昨天忘记写日志,今天补上 昨天多数时间把spring的框架又重新回顾了一遍, 下载了别人基于spring,集成了很多开源框架的一个项目,springside4.还没有开始学习。 近期除了完成工作任务就是要做一个类似于springside4的小项目,一是熟悉技术,主要还是一个亲手搭建框架的完整过程。 web的开发前段的js的重要性一定是很强的,所以需要把js好好增强. 后台的基于mvc模式的一个基本整合。尽量把springside4里提到的技术都熟悉一遍, 要了解并使用git.
今天没做多少实际的事情,基本都是在看些技术类型的文章 1.上午把tree改了一下,发现ztree已经升级到3了,并且改动很大,而且帮助也些的很丰富,这一个人完成的东西,虽然只是一个控件,但是坚持做精做好,也是挺值得学习的. 2.然后还是想再多了解下web的框架,看到有推荐AngularJs的前端框架,大概了解了下,用js实现了前端的mvc模式,然后看了个JFinal,一个宣称快速构建web的框架. 今天的效率不太高,下午去打了会篮球,好久不运动,体力真差。
1.上午研究了AutoComplete的优化,没找到好的办法,暂时做实时查询. 2.下午也没找到适合的模板,把3.0的Bootstrap样式下载了俩个放到项目里,页面效果还可以 这俩天事情不多打算学点新东西,或者把一些东西重新回顾下
1.上午测试了ajax调用webservice,发现ajax不能跨域调用,可以使用jsonp,但有些麻烦,决定放弃这种方式,直接把数据接口整合到项目里. 2.下午下了一些bootstrap的模板,学习了里面的编程风格,但没找到合适的模板,打算明天找找后台的模板.(有些模板打不开,需要重新设置下goagent的代理ip). 3.安装dreamware工具失败 4.明天上午首先写好接口文档,搞定一个模板,下午模拟json数据,显示树,多写点树的操作.
今天做的事情 1.使用jquery,ajax发送请求,服务器端返回json,到客户端显示用demo回顾了一下。   load,get,post,ajax方法,实际使用的时候ajax方法用的更多些,通常需要指定数据类型。 2.回顾了一下js的树控件,bootstrap2里没有比较全的,jquery的资源丰富些. 3.大概画了个草图,简单布局,计划用2天时间完成这个demo,   包含输入框,表格,树,表单,时间够再加上自动补全。
今天原定计划是要把剩余的几个模板写一遍熟练一下Bootstrap的布局,上午把昨天的回顾了下,看一个老外的帖子,他说做web开发,其中一点就是知道把东西放在合适的位置,显的好看,Bootstrap的学习我想是这几个方面。 1.首先理解这是一个什么东西,和他类似的有哪些,用在哪里。   Bootstrap是一个基于html,css,和js的一个用于前端开发的框架。   它提供了丰富的样式表,之前的网页开发中,css定义是非常重要也是工作量很大的一块, 使用Bootstrap让开发人员节省了大量的自己定义css的时间,直接使用属性class来引用Bootstrap的样式表就可以了。类似于Bootst ...
SNOMED CT(Systematized Nomenclature of Medicine -- Clinical Terms,医学系统命名法-临床术语,医学术语系统命名法-临床术语) 目前的工作是开发一个医学名词检索平台,目前国内对该术语的翻译不全并且不精确,所以开发这个项目来填补和完善。 功能: 1. 可以输入关键字模糊查询医学术语.    并显示该术语的上下关系节点,以及该术语的详细描述。 我目前负责是前端页面的显示,初步打算是使用Bootstrap,目前该框架比较流行,并且在大致了解后也觉得框架功能丰富。 学习计划 2.27 了解Bootstrap,搭建环境,掌握一些基本标签的 ...
今天正式上班,出差到长沙,环境一般,担任的角色是前台的开发. 接下来的时间需要迅速的熟练JQuery。以后会尽量每天记录工作学习的情况。
Global site tag (gtag.js) - Google Analytics